Transaction 11566b3bed0b085d8591b84014ee5295997da192ffe79305ad86153a674fe5b6
1 Input
1 Output
-
11566b3bed0b085d8591b84014ee5295997da192ffe79305ad86153a674fe5b6:0
- value
- 12999078
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c606eddb4efc7b5e208408598ae81e10a5d66bb1 OP_EQUAL
- address
- 3Kk61yEhLatpfr6cDUpdWMSUuvQpmEZcXH